I am having a somewhat similar problem involving the same IC 7447 and a 7 segment display common anode.
I have attached my schematic and the corresponding multisim file which i've made in multisim 11.0
I really don't understand why the dispay shows 7 when it should show 0 when all the switches are open. Can someone please help?
06-26-2012 02:52 PM
Take a closer look at the truth table of the priority encoder. When all inputs are high, all the outputs are high which gives you the "7".

OK, i figured it out! But i want to replace the 7 segment display common anode with a 7 segment display common cathode. I tried replacing the 5V line with a digital ground, but the display doesn't light up. What am i doing wrong? Thanks in advance for your help. It's much appreciated.
06-27-2012 06:20 AM
The 7447 drives common anode displays. The 7448 drives common cathode displays.The two parts are the same functionally with the exception of the led output drive.

Using 7448 simplified my circuit considerably. In the circuit, i also replaced the common cathode output with a digital ground. But there is a problem with the display; when viewing 0 and 1 on the 7 segment display, the display is clear and stable, but the displayed number fluctuates and goes faint when displaying the numbers 2 to 7. I have attached my modified circuit. I have removed the resistor connected to the common cathode pin, but to no effect. Please advise on what i'm doing wrong.
Your help is highly appreciated, as always.
06-27-2012 12:30 PM - edited 06-27-2012 12:30 PM
It's never a good idea to have a single current limiting resistor for a multi-segment display as the current will change based on how many segments are being driven. My guess is that the simulation determined that too much current was being drawn so it simulated a failure/shutdown of either the driver or the LED. That's why it was flickering.
